Free Dental Grants for Seniors: How to Qualify and What to Expect
As we age, dental health becomes more than just a matter of appearance—it plays a vital role in overall well-being. Seniors often face challenges such as gum disease, tooth decay, and tooth loss, which, if left untreated, can lead to serious health issues like heart disease or complications from diabetes. Good oral care is therefore essential, but the costs of treatment can be overwhelming. That’s where free dental grants for seniors can make a difference.
There are several types of grants available. Government-funded programs, such as Medicaid, may cover specific dental procedures for eligible seniors. Nonprofit organizations like the Dental Lifeline Network provide free or low-cost services to older adults in need. In addition, private foundations sometimes offer financial assistance to help cover necessary treatments. Each option has its own requirements and coverage limits, so it’s important to carefully review the details before applying.
Eligibility criteria usually depend on three main factors: age, since most programs require applicants to be 65 or older; income, as many grants are targeted at low-income seniors; and dental necessity, meaning the focus is often on essential procedures rather than cosmetic work. Applicants may also need to provide documentation such as proof of income, medical records, or evidence of residency to complete the process.

Nonprofit organizations also play a major role in helping seniors cover dental expenses. Programs such as the Dental Lifeline Network provide comprehensive care through their Donated Dental Services (DDS). The Smiles for Seniors Foundation specializes in emergency dental assistance for uninsured older adults, while the Mission of Mercy organizes free dental clinics across several states. Since these organizations operate with limited resources, early application is highly recommended.
In addition to nonprofits, several private foundations extend assistance to seniors seeking dental care. The AARP Foundation provides resources and sometimes grants focused on affordability. United Way branches in certain regions offer direct dental aid, while the Delta Dental Foundation helps fund essential services for low-income seniors through community-based initiatives. Each foundation has its own guidelines, so contacting local chapters or checking official websites is essential to learn about current opportunities.
